git rebase出错:Cannot rebase:You have unstaged changes

这篇具有很好参考价值的文章主要介绍了git rebase出错:Cannot rebase:You have unstaged changes。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

Cannot rebase:You have unstaged changes

原因:说明你有修改过的文件,未提交
对于git rebase理解:合并提交记录
git rebase出错:Cannot rebase:You have unstaged changes
这个命令执行以下三步:
1.把你修改的本地仓库的内容,取出来放到暂存区(stash)(保证工作区的干净)
2.然后从远端拉取代码到本地,由于工作区干净,所以不会有冲突
3.从暂存区把你之前提交的内容取出来,跟拉下文章来源地址https://www.toymoban.com/news/detail-502031.html

到了这里,关于git rebase出错:Cannot rebase:You have unstaged changes的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• fatal: You have not concluded your merge (MERGE_HEAD exists). Please, commit your changes before you

    翻译一下: 致命:您尚未结束合并(MERGE_HEAD 存在)。 请在合并之前提交您的更改。 解决办法:

    2024年02月12日
    浏览(46)
  • You have not concluded your merge(MERGE HEAD exists).hint: Please, commit your changes befo

    1. You have not concluded your merge(MERGE HEAD exists).hint: Please, commit your changes beforemerging.Exiting because of unfinished merge 2. error: You have not concluded your merge (MERGE_HEAD exists). 3. Cannot check the working tree for unmerg!files because of an error… 1. 代码冲突!,未合并完代码就退出了(提交并推送)。 2.代码

    2024年02月13日
    浏览(48)
  • 【异常】fatal: You have not concluded your merge (MERGE_HEAD exists). Please, commit your changes before

    error: You have not concluded your merge (MERGE_HEAD exists). hint: Please, commit your changes before merging. fatal: Exiting because of unfinished merge. 同事在写A文件,我也在改A文件,合并的时候,出现了冲突的问题。 在git命令行中执行以下命令 选择接受他们的,问题解决!

    2024年02月17日
    浏览(49)
  • 关于Unstaged changes after reset的理解

    这是最近学习git撤销命令时,遇到的提示,它的直译是“ 撤销后未暂存的修改 ”, 它只是告诉你撤销以后有哪些文件需要被暂存 ,但是百度查到的一些博客,感觉说的不太对,这里写个笔记记录一下自己的理解。 VSCode,他的git操作结果可视化真的帮了大忙。 这里放一张图

    2024年02月04日
    浏览(20)
  • 解决OSError: You seem to have cloned a repository without having git-lfs installed. Please install git

    报错如题:OSError: You seem to have cloned a repository without having git-lfs installed. Please install git 比如下载huggingface上的某些较大的模型权重时,使用该模型可能会报这个错 git lfs可以管理大型的文件,到git lfs官网下载:https://git-lfs.com/,如果是有mac上可以直接使用brew下载:brew install

    2024年02月06日
    浏览(27)
  • Git:git clone报错The project you were looking for could not be found or you don‘t have ...

    一、git clone 项目,报错如下 remote: The project you were looking for could not be found or you don\\\'t have permission to view it. fatal: repository \\\'http://xxx.xxx.com/xxx_tools/xxx-frontend.git/\\\' not found 解决问题 在http://后增加 “用户名@” git clone http://userName@xxx.xxx.com/xxx_tools/xxx-frontend.git 经过测试,问题解决了

    2024年04月17日
    浏览(47)
  • Git提交错误:Please commit your changes or stash them before you merge

    这个错误提示意味着你在进行合并操作时,存在本地修改的文件尚未被提交到版本控制系统,这些修改会被合并覆盖掉。因此,你需要在合并之前决定如何处理这些未提交的修改。 有两种处理方式: 1. 提交修改:如果你的修改是有意义的,你可以先提交这些修改,然后再进

    2024年02月03日
    浏览(33)
  • git提示Please commit your changes or stash them before you switch branches.

    从当前分支想要切换到另一个分支,但是由于当前的修改没有提交,所以会提示【Please commit your changes or stash them before you switch branches.】 但是自己这个分支的功能还没有开发完,去commit提交的话感觉不完整。 这时候如果要切换到其他分支的话就可以执行 git stash 这条指令的作

    2024年02月15日
    浏览(34)
  • Git--解决error: Pulling is not possible because you have unmerged files.

    pull更新本地代码时,报错:error: Pulling is not possible because you have unmerged files. 说明:报错提示有未合并的文件,不能pull。

    2024年02月11日
    浏览(42)
  • GIT error: You have not concluded your merge (MERGE_HEAD exists)

    使用git pull 指令时报错:error: You have not concluded your merge (MERGE_HEAD exists) 意思是: 你还有尚未合并的 MERGE_HEAD 存在 提示:请在合并前提交你的修改 由于未完成合并导致退出 解决方案有两种 方案一:先执行commit,然后手动合并,然后再push推送到远端 方案二:由于我的冲突文

    2024年02月03日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包